Log Message:
Generate marshalling code.

XXX The marshalling code works except that the BoolOp has a sequence
of cmpop_ty.  The asdl_seq elements have type void * then needs to be
explicitly cast back to cmpop_ty.  Maybe we shouldn't store ints that
are cast to void *.
